What do you call The break in Christianity between the roman and eastern orthodox churches was called?

The break in Christianity between the Roman Catholic Church and the Eastern Orthodox Church is known as the Great Schism, which occurred in 1054. This division was primarily due to theological, political, and cultural differences, including disputes over papal authority and the filioque clause in the Nicene Creed. The schism formalized the separation between Western Christianity (Roman Catholicism) and Eastern Christianity (Orthodoxy).

What happened to the western roman empire after the fall of the roman empire?

The Eastern Roman Empire was not affected by the Germanic invasions which precipitated the fall of the west. The Eastern Roman Empire continued to exist for another 1000 years, even though it lost many of its territories to Arab, Slav and Turkish invaders over the centuries. Historian call the Eastern Roman Empire after the fall of the Western Roman Empire the Byzantine Empire.
